Notice is hereby given, that His Excellency The Lieutenant-Governor in Council, under and in pursuance of Ordinance No. 14 of 1862, entitled "An Ordinance for granting Patents for Inventions rithin this Colony," has granted Letters Patent, for the exclusive use within the Colony of Hengkong and its Dependencies, of the following Inventions for which Her Majesty's Letters Patent have been obtained in England, unto the Persons and for the Periods hereinafter mentioned; that is to say:-

(1.) To Sir WILLIAM THOMSON, of the City of Glasgow, Knight, for securing to him the exclu- sive right of using an Invention for "Improvements in testing and working Electric Telegraphs," for the residue of the term of 14 Years from the 20th Day of February,

(2.) To Sir WILLIAM THOMSON, of the City of Glasgow, Knight, for securing to him the exclu- sive right of using an Invention for "Improvements in receiving or recording Instruments "for Electric Telegraphs," for the residue of the term of 14 Years from the 23rd Day of July, 1867.

(3.) To CROMWELL FLEETWOOD VARLEY, of Fleetwood House, Beckenham, in the County of Kent, Civil Engineer and Electrician, for securing to him the exclusive right of using an Invention for "Improvements in Electric Telegraphs, part of the Invention being applicable "to other purposes," for the residue of the terin of 14 Years from the 27th Day of January, 1860.

(4.) To CROMWELL FLEETWOOD VARLEY, of Fleetwood House, Beckenham, in the County of Kent, Civil Engineer and Electrician, for securing to him the exclusive right of using an Invention for "Improvements in Electric Telegraphs," for the residue of the term of 14 Years from the 26th Day of December, 1862.

(5.) To Sir WILLIAM THOMSON, of the City of Glasgow, Knight, and FLEEMING JENKIN, of the City of Edinburgh, Professor of Engineering in the University there, for securing to them the exclusive right of using an Invention "for Improvement in the means of Telegraphic "Communication," for the residue of the term of 14 Years from the 25th Day of August,

1860.

(6.) To Sir WILLIAM THOMSON, of the City of Glasgow, Knight, and CROMWELL FLEETWOOD VARLEY, of Fleetwood House, Beckenham, in the County of Kent, Civil Engineer and Electrician, for securing to them the exclusive right of using an Invention for "Improve- ments in Electric Telegraphs," for the residue of the term of 14 Years from the 6th Day of July, 1865.
